At least three male students from Bellarmine-Jefferson High School remain suspended two weeks after being arrested in connection with a series of paintball attacks on pedestrians in Burbank.
The three 18-year-olds — Julian Stephens, of Studio City, Kevin Yuenyongsukal, of Los Angeles, Eric Monson, of Tujunga — remain suspended despite a lack of charges being filed against them. Burbank police officials say the investigation is ongoing into 13 yellow paint assaults on people, including a girl on a bike, seniors and a 16-year-old boy. Paintballs also hit and defaced buildings.
Two 17-year-olds were also arrested Feb. 2 in connection with the paintball hits, but their names have not been released because they are minors.
